Please note that the IETF works with "rough consensus", which does not
mean that everybody agreed completely. The problem with the "other list"
was that it wasn't a WG, which means there were no chairs, and so nobody
who could assess consensus in an official function. The second problem
was that some people complained that they didn't know this work was
going on; this is quite different for the WG which has been widely
announced.

So it's very well possible that on some, or even many, issues, this
WG reaches the same or a similar conclusion as a (by chance or by
expertise and interest) similarly composed (but not chartered group)
has reached before.
